March 23, 2009, we’re off to Bali. A very convaluted flight that would take us north to Koala Lumpur then back south over a 8 hour period. Lucky for us we had flown to Cuba and experienced condensation. We boarded in a fog, flew 2 hours then 3 on the ground and another 3 hours to Bali. Landing at 10:00 PM, the worst time to try to find a place and transport. Cat booked a place through a Hotel Service. Then the Taxi Drivers flexed their muscle. Everyone was being quoted 50,000 Rupiah, about $5.00. The not so friendly dispatcher looked at the bikes and bags and said, “Too Heavy you pay 200,000 Rupiah.” Cat accepted the challenge. No deal so she went back to the Hotel guy. He took her to a car rental place. They were careful not to let the taxi guy see but took us in a nice, new van for only 100,000. God Cat loves a deal.
